Workshop: Creating urban virtual fieldtrip resources in Berlin, Germany
Digilego is hosting its second virtual field course development workshop in Berlin, Germany from August 29th to Sept. 2nd 2022. The aim is to develop a series of open educational resources with a focus on urban geographic and environmental themes that each have use and value in their own right but also as a larger-scale resources that can be used as a field session in an entirely online capacity. Participants will learn how to create virtual field trips and resources.

ECTQG21 Workshop

ECTQG 2021 Conference Special Session
The ECTQG is a biennial European Colloquium on Theoretical and Quantitative Geography. This year the conference will be held either virtually or in a hybrid format in Manchester on November 3-5, 2021.
Digilego is organizing a special session titled Facilitating quantitative methods pedagogy: Digitalization, innovation, and future needs.
